- Church of Christ -
I.  It is the church in the new testament, the one body (EPHESIANS 4:4-6).

Jesus said, …
I will build my church, MATTHEW 16:18.  He died for His one church,
which He hath purchased with His own blood, ACTS 20:28.  In 1 COR 11:25 about
communion, He said,
This cup is the new testament in my blood… In the new testament
book of 1 CORINTH 12:27 it says,
Now ye are the body of Christ, and members in
particular.
 That shows the church is: Christ and His people, NOT the building into which
they go.   Within the one church (worldwide, singular), the congregations (local, plural)
scattered in the land were identified as,
the churches of Christ, ROMANS 16:16.  In
Antioch disciples of Christ were called,
Christians, Acts 11:26.
II. Christ rules over members, elders, deacons, preachers.

Jesus Christ is the Founder and only Head, of the one true church of Christ, COLOSSIANS 1:
18. Therefore, preachers (ROM 10:14, also called minister, 1 TIM 4:6, or evangelist, EPH
4:11) are charged to preach His word only, 2 TIMOTHY 4:1-5.  Christians (ACTS 11:26),
also called saints (PHILIP 1:1), are simply the members (1 COR 12:27) of the body of
Christ.  The elders are a plurality of those men who have been qualified and appointed to be
overseers and thus to “shepherd the flock” as pastors, caring for souls and watching over the
work of the congregation in their charge, ACTS 20:17,28.  And deacons are qualified and
appointed special workers to assist in the Lord’s church, 1 TIMOTHY 3:13.  
III.  Worship includes communion, giving, preaching, prayer, singing.

"Preach the word" (2 TIM 4:2) means preaching the Bible only, 1 COR 1:18.  Every "first
day of every week"
is the command, example and precept for partaking the communion,
ACTS 20:7; 1 COR 11:23-25.  Even the whole world has sense enough to know that prayer
must belong, (1 COR 14:15; ACTS 2:42), and that singing belongs (1 COR 14:15; EPH
5:19). The church of Christ must not add to worship that which has no authority from God
(MATT 15:9; JOHN 4:24; 1 COR 4:6), like the playing of instruments.  Finally, the
God-approved work of the church is supported through the giving of freewill contributions,
1 COR 16:1-2.
